Belfast West
At a glance
The MP for Belfast West is Paul Maskey (Sinn Féin), who has held the seat since winning a by-election in June 2011. At the 2024 general election the seat was a SF hold: he took 52.9% of the vote for a majority of 15,961, on a 52.7% turnout. Compared with the 2019 general election, the Sinn Féin share of the vote was down 0.9 points, and turnout fell from 59.1%.
2024 general election result
Majority 15,961 · Turnout 52.7% · Electorate 75,346
|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| Paul Maskey | Sinn Féin | 21,009 | 52.9% |
| Gerry Carrol | People Before Profit Alliance | 5,048 | 12.7% |
| Paul Doherty | Social Democratic & Labour Party | 4,318 | 10.9% |
| Frank McCoubrey | Democratic Unionist Party | 4,304 | 10.8% |
| Ann McClure | Traditional Unionist Voice | 2,010 | 5.1% |
| Eóin Millar | Alliance | 1,077 | 2.7% |
| Gerard Herdman | Aontú | 904 | 2.3% |
| Ben Sharkey | Ulster Unionist Party | 461 | 1.2% |
| Ash Jones | Green Party Northern Ireland | 451 | 1.1% |
| Tony Mallon | Independent | 161 | 0.4% |
Past election results
Every General Election and by-election in this seat, newest first. Open one for the full candidate list.
| Election | Winner | Result | Majority |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| Paul Maskey (SF) | SF hold | 15,961 |
| 2019 | Paul Maskey (SF) | SF hold | 14,672 |
| 2017 | Paul Maskey (SF) | SF hold | 21,652 |
| 2015 | Paul Maskey (SF) | SF hold | 12,365 |
| 2011 by-election | Paul Maskey (SF) | SF hold | 13,123 |
| 2010 | Gerry Adams (SF) | SF hold | 17,579 |
